Each level is a single screen, and
everything moves to the beat: guards
bob and turn; searchlights flick on and
off; doors open and close; and you’d
swear even the clocks are nodding
along to the soundtrack. The trick is
to always tap on the beat to move
(rebounding off walls as necessary),
while figuring out how to get at all the
clocks and avoid being spotted.
It’s not easy, but it is artful and
delightful – a true App Store original.

Wondering what would be more
terrifying than a giant lizard or
ape rampaging through a city?
How about a giant teddy bear
grooving its way past skyscrapers
and stomping on tanks, prior to
being beamed up by a UFO –
presumably seconds before every
conspiracy theorist the world over
subsequently explodes in a mixture
of glee and disbelief? That’s Giant
Dancing Plushies – apart from the
conspiracy theorist bit.
You take control of the titular
cuddly kaijus, directing their
movements to the beat. Move
combos unleash special powers, as
if someone smashed Strictly Come
Dancing into Street Fighter II. And
because these gigantic furry beings
aren’t malevolent in nature, it’s vital
to ensure they only stomp on the
bad guys (as in, those shooting at
them) and not civilians caught up
in the melee.
The entire production is ridiculous
in the best of ways. You’re deader
inside than any stuffed toy if you don’t
crack a grin on seeing a knitted panda
